Description
**Hawaiian Sativa Landraces** represent a collection of pure, heirloom cannabis genetics that have evolved in isolation on the Hawaiian Islands for generations. These are not modern hybrids but foundational, pure sativa strains that have adapted to the unique tropical microclimates of Hawaii, particularly the famous Puna and Kona regions.

**Cultivation Notes:**
True to its tropical sativa heritage, Hawaiian landraces are tall, lanky plants with long, spear-shaped buds and significant inter-nodal spacing. They require a long flowering period (often 11-14 weeks) and thrive in warm, humid conditions with intense sunlight. They can be challenging indoors due to their extreme height and lengthy cycle but are rewarding for experienced growers seeking authentic, landrace genetics. The yield is moderate, with buds that are less dense than modern hybrids but rich in resin and aroma.
**Terpene & Flavor Profile:**
The dominant terpene, **terpinolene**, is rare in modern cannabis but common in classic sativas. It contributes a complex aroma of fresh herbs, pine, and floral notes, often described as "spicy" and "woody." This is complemented by **myrcene** for earthy undertones and **pinene** for a sharp, forest-like freshness. The overall flavor is a legendary sweet-tropical fruitiness (think mango, pineapple, and citrus) with a distinct woody-pine finish, a direct expression of its island terroir.
